流計算機基礎知識_第1頁
流計算機基礎知識_第2頁
流計算機基礎知識_第3頁
流計算機基礎知識_第4頁
流計算機基礎知識_第5頁
已閱讀5頁,還剩22頁未讀, 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

流計算機基礎知識演講人:日期:目錄流計算機概述流計算機硬件組成流計算機軟件系統(tǒng)架構流數(shù)據(jù)處理技術流計算機性能評價指標流計算機安全與可靠性問題01流計算機概述流計算機(StreamComputer)定義一種基于數(shù)據(jù)流模型設計的計算機,能夠高效處理連續(xù)、大規(guī)模數(shù)據(jù)流。發(fā)展歷程自上世紀80年代開始研究,逐步應用于實時信號處理、圖像處理等領域,并隨著技術發(fā)展不斷完善。定義與發(fā)展歷程特點高吞吐量、低延遲、強實時性、高并行處理能力等。應用領域廣泛應用于圖像處理、信號處理、網(wǎng)絡通信、工業(yè)控制等領域,尤其在大數(shù)據(jù)處理、實時計算等場景中表現(xiàn)出色。流計算機特點及應用領域隨著物聯(lián)網(wǎng)、云計算、大數(shù)據(jù)等技術的不斷發(fā)展,流計算機在處理海量數(shù)據(jù)、實時響應等方面具有顯著優(yōu)勢,市場需求不斷增長。市場需求未來流計算機將更加注重高性能、可擴展性、易用性等方面的發(fā)展,同時與人工智能、邊緣計算等技術結合,實現(xiàn)更廣泛的應用。發(fā)展趨勢市場需求與發(fā)展趨勢02流計算機硬件組成運算器負責執(zhí)行各種算術和邏輯運算,如加法、減法、乘法、除法等,以及邏輯運算,如與、或、非等。控制器負責從存儲器中讀取指令,并控制處理器的各個部分按照指令執(zhí)行。寄存器一種高速存儲器,用于暫時存儲處理器在執(zhí)行過程中需要的數(shù)據(jù)和指令。處理器核心部件介紹包括高速緩存、主存和輔助存儲器,以提高存儲系統(tǒng)的整體性能。存儲器層次結構實現(xiàn)處理器與外部設備之間的數(shù)據(jù)傳輸和控制,如鍵盤、鼠標、顯示器等。輸入輸出接口用于連接處理器、存儲器和IO設備,實現(xiàn)數(shù)據(jù)的高速傳輸。總線技術存儲器與IO設備接口技術010203硬件優(yōu)化策略及實踐案例流水線技術通過細分指令的執(zhí)行過程,實現(xiàn)多個指令的并行處理,提高處理器性能。緩存技術利用高速緩存存儲常用數(shù)據(jù)和指令,減少處理器訪問主存的次數(shù),提高系統(tǒng)性能。虛擬化技術將硬件資源虛擬化,實現(xiàn)多個操作系統(tǒng)和應用程序的共享,提高資源利用率。實踐案例在流計算機中,通過采用上述優(yōu)化策略,實現(xiàn)了高效的圖像處理和大數(shù)據(jù)分析應用。03流計算機軟件系統(tǒng)架構操作系統(tǒng)概念操作系統(tǒng)是計算機的基礎軟件,管理計算機的硬件資源,提供穩(wěn)定、統(tǒng)一的運行環(huán)境。操作系統(tǒng)功能包括處理器管理、存儲管理、文件系統(tǒng)、設備管理和用戶接口等五大功能模塊。操作系統(tǒng)類型操作系統(tǒng)分為桌面操作系統(tǒng)、服務器操作系統(tǒng)、嵌入式操作系統(tǒng)等多種類型。操作系統(tǒng)內(nèi)核操作系統(tǒng)的內(nèi)核負責管理硬件、提供基本的服務和保障系統(tǒng)的安全性。操作系統(tǒng)原理及功能模塊編譯器作用將高級語言編寫的程序翻譯成機器語言,以便計算機能夠理解和執(zhí)行。編程語言與操作系統(tǒng)關系不同的操作系統(tǒng)支持不同的編程語言和編譯器,而編程語言也會針對特定的操作系統(tǒng)進行優(yōu)化。編譯器設計思路編譯器設計需要考慮詞法分析、語法分析、語義分析、代碼優(yōu)化等多個環(huán)節(jié)。編程語言類型包括機器語言、匯編語言和高級語言,每種語言都有其特點和適用場景。編程語言與編譯器設計思路評估指標包括軟件的執(zhí)行時間、內(nèi)存占用、CPU利用率、響應時間等。分為白盒測試和黑盒測試,白盒測試主要針對程序的內(nèi)部結構進行測試,黑盒測試則是對程序的功能進行測試。通過運行一組標準的測試程序來評估計算機系統(tǒng)的性能。根據(jù)評估結果對軟件進行優(yōu)化,提高軟件的運行效率和用戶體驗。軟件性能評估方法基準測試程序評估方法性能優(yōu)化04流數(shù)據(jù)處理技術數(shù)據(jù)流模型描述數(shù)據(jù)在流動過程中的結構和行為,包括數(shù)據(jù)的來源、處理、存儲和傳輸方式。表示方法常用的數(shù)據(jù)流表示方法包括數(shù)據(jù)流圖、數(shù)據(jù)流語言和面向?qū)ο蟮臄?shù)據(jù)流模型等。數(shù)據(jù)流模型與表示方法通過去除噪聲、填補缺失值、糾正錯誤等方式,提高數(shù)據(jù)質(zhì)量。數(shù)據(jù)清洗對數(shù)據(jù)進行規(guī)范化、標準化、離散化等處理,使之更適合流計算。數(shù)據(jù)變換將數(shù)據(jù)按照特定規(guī)則進行分組和匯總,以減少數(shù)據(jù)冗余和提高計算效率。數(shù)據(jù)聚合數(shù)據(jù)預處理技術010203通過網(wǎng)絡或消息隊列等方式,將數(shù)據(jù)從一個節(jié)點傳輸?shù)搅硪粋€節(jié)點。數(shù)據(jù)傳輸用于保證數(shù)據(jù)在傳輸和處理過程中的一致性和完整性,包括時鐘同步、消息確認等機制。同步機制數(shù)據(jù)傳輸和同步機制05流計算機性能評價指標吞吐量單位時間內(nèi)流計算機能夠處理的數(shù)據(jù)量。延遲從數(shù)據(jù)輸入到輸出結果的時間。資源利用率流計算機中各種硬件和軟件資源的使用效率。精度算法或模型在流數(shù)據(jù)上的準確度。性能指標定義及分類性能測試方法和工具基準測試通過運行標準的測試程序來評估流計算機的性能。仿真測試模擬實際應用的場景,以評估流計算機在實際應用中的表現(xiàn)。性能監(jiān)測工具用于實時監(jiān)控和分析流計算機的性能指標,以便發(fā)現(xiàn)和解決性能瓶頸。負載測試工具通過模擬各種負載情況,來評估流計算機在不同負載下的性能表現(xiàn)。提高流計算機的硬件配置,如增加計算節(jié)點、優(yōu)化網(wǎng)絡拓撲等。選擇和優(yōu)化適合流數(shù)據(jù)的算法,以提高處理速度和精度。通過合理的任務分配和調(diào)度,實現(xiàn)計算資源的負載均衡,避免某些節(jié)點過載。利用流數(shù)據(jù)的并行性,采用并行處理技術,以提高處理效率。性能優(yōu)化策略探討硬件優(yōu)化算法優(yōu)化負載均衡并行處理06流計算機安全與可靠性問題惡意軟件攻擊通過注入惡意軟件,破壞流計算機系統(tǒng),竊取、篡改或非法使用數(shù)據(jù)。安全威脅和攻擊手段分析01非法訪問和數(shù)據(jù)泄露未經(jīng)授權訪問流計算機系統(tǒng),獲取敏感數(shù)據(jù),侵犯隱私。02數(shù)據(jù)篡改和破壞對數(shù)據(jù)進行非法篡改,破壞數(shù)據(jù)完整性和可信度。03拒絕服務攻擊通過發(fā)送大量請求,使流計算機系統(tǒng)資源耗盡,無法正常提供服務。04可靠性保障措施冗余備份定期備份數(shù)據(jù),確保數(shù)據(jù)在災難發(fā)生時可以恢復。訪問控制實施嚴格的訪問控制策略,防止未經(jīng)授權的訪問。數(shù)據(jù)加密對敏感數(shù)據(jù)進行加密,保證數(shù)據(jù)在傳輸和存儲過程中的安全。故障恢復建立強大的故障恢復機制,確保系統(tǒng)出現(xiàn)故障時能夠快速恢復。明確恢復目標確定恢復的時間目標、數(shù)據(jù)恢復程度等。

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論